What obasan means?

Obasan and obāsan are Japanese words meaning ‘aunt’ or ‘older woman’ respectively, sometimes found in English in anime and manga. They may also mean: Obasan, a novel by Joy Kogawa, published in 1981.

What does OBAA Chan mean?

Obachan is a Japanese word for “grandmother.” The word is usually written as Obaachan to distinguish it from the word for “aunt.” They sound almost exactly the same save the longer “a” sound for grandmother.

What is Ojiisan Japanese?

It’s no surprise, then to learn that the Japanese word for grandfather is ojiisan. Some Japanese children call their grandparents Jiji (from ojiisan) and Baba (from obaasan, Japanese for grandmother). The almost identical word ojisan means uncle.

What does obaobachan mean?

Obachan can mean “aunt” or “grandmother” because the first word uses a shorter “ah” sound and the second with a longer “ah”, which cannot be determined in writing because of what might be faulty hearing of a word. Westerners who speak Japanese often confuse words due to vowel length which is a major aspect of the Japanese language.

What does Oba chan mean in Japanese?

– Answers ‘Oba-chan,’ (also could be called ‘Oba-san’) means aunt in Japanese, this is used when refering to someone else’s aunt, or your own aunt in a polite manner. Though this is rather used, because it also mean ‘middle aged woman,’ and can be taken offensively for that reason.

What do you call your grandmother in Japanese?

Japanese Name for Grandmother. Variant spellings include obaachan, oba-chan, obachan and baachan. One’s own grandmother is called sobo or soba. Some Japanese children call their grandparents by the nicknames Jiji (from ojiisan) and Baba (from obaasan ).

What is obaasan or Obasan?

Obaasan or obasan are polite due to the “San” ending and only used when talking to another person about their family member with that relationship.
